Host Lineage: Chlorobium phaeobacteroides; Chlorobium; Chlorobiaceae; Chlorobiales; Chlorobi; Bacteria

General Information: Photosynthetic microorganism. This species contains several carotenoids, predominated by isorenieratene and beta-isorenieratene. These are necessary for light harvesting and photoprotection, which are important functions in photosynthesis. This species demonstrates a novel type of carotenoid-mediated photoadaptation induced by the change of theta-end and beta-end carotenoid groups, under various light intensities.
